CLEAR Alert Issued for Missing Teen Last Spotted in Northwest Bexar County
A CLEAR Alert has been issued for Camila Olmos, a 19-year-old girl missing since Christmas Eve. She was last seen in the 11000 block of Caspian Spring in northwest Bexar County, Texas, at approximately 7 a.m. on December 24. Concern is mounting as authorities believe she may be in danger.
Details of the Missing Person
Camila is described as follows:
- Height: 5 feet 4 inches
- Weight: 110 pounds
- Hair Color: Brown
- Eye Color: Brown
At the time she was last seen, Camila was wearing a black North Face sweater with baby blue accents, baby blue shorts, and white shoes.
Contact Information
If anyone has information regarding Camila Olmos’s whereabouts, they are urged to contact the Bexar County Sheriff’s Office at 210-335-6000. The public’s assistance is critical in locating her and ensuring her safety.
